About Hilti
Hilti was founded in 1941 by Martin Hilti in Schaan, Liechtenstein. The company grew from a small engineering business into one of the world’s leading manufacturers of tools, fastening technology and services for the construction industry. Hilti is unusual in the tools industry for working primarily through a direct sales model. Hilti account managers visit construction sites and customer premises in person, and Hilti stores offer a walk-in service and repair centre, rather than selling through general distributors. That model lets Hilti provide the application support, demonstration and technical advice that a counter sale through a merchant cannot replicate.
The Hilti Foundation, a charitable organisation, is the controlling shareholder of the company. That structure keeps the business privately owned, shields it from short-term capital market pressures and allows long-term investment in product development, service infrastructure and the customer relationship. For professional construction users, the practical upshot is a company that has consistently invested in products which are technically better than the market average, backed by service and support that matches the product quality.
The Hilti Fleet Management service is a significant offering for larger construction contractors. Tools are leased rather than purchased, fully maintained and replaced at the end of their service life, turning capital spend on tools into a predictable operating cost. For site managers running large tool inventories, Fleet Management removes the maintenance overhead and takes away the risk of downtime from unrepairable or stolen tools.
Products We Can Supply from Hilti
SDS rotary hammers and demolition tools — the Hilti TE series SDS-plus and SDS-max rotary hammers from TE 2 through TE 80-ATC/AVR, covering light masonry drilling, heavy concrete drilling and demolition. The AVR (Active Vibration Reduction) system in Hilti’s professional TE series rotary hammers measurably reduces transmitted vibration compared to standard rotary hammers, which matters for HAVS compliance where rotary hammer use is extensive and daily.
Anchoring systems — mechanical and chemical — the HST3 torque-controlled expansion anchor and HDA undercut anchor for mechanical anchoring in concrete; the HIT-HY 200 injectable chemical anchor for rebar dowelling, post-installed starter bars and heavy-duty anchor bolt installation in concrete and masonry. All Hilti anchor systems are supported by ETA assessments and design software for structural specification and building regulations compliance.
Diamond coring and cutting — the Hilti DD series diamond core drilling systems for creating circular openings in reinforced concrete and masonry; the DSH series diamond blade power cutters for cutting concrete, brick and stone. Diamond coring is the standard method for creating large-diameter penetrations through concrete walls and floors for building services penetrations, drainage and structural openings.
Laser measuring and layout tools — the Hilti PM series line lasers and PD series laser distance metres for layout work on construction sites; the POS robotic total station for advanced layout and setting-out operations. Hilti laser tools are built to IP ratings appropriate for construction site use and are backed by Hilti’s repair and replacement service.
Industries
Hilti tools and systems are used in construction and civil engineering, reinforced concrete and structural work, building services and mechanical and electrical installation, facades and cladding, fire protection and compartmentalisation, tunnelling and underground construction, oil and gas plant construction and maintenance, and any professional construction environment where anchor performance, tool reliability and application support are valued over lowest unit cost.

Good to Know
Hilti’s ETA-assessed anchor load data and free PROFIS Anchor design software let structural engineers and specifiers calculate anchor arrangements and produce documented anchor designs for building regulations submissions.
